What Is One-Rep Max (1RM)?

A one-rep max is the maximum amount of weight you can lift once with correct technique.

For example:

  • If you can bench press 225 lbs for exactly one rep, your 1RM is 225 lbs.

However, attempting true maximum lifts frequently can increase injury risk. That’s why estimation calculators are extremely useful.


Formulas Used in the 1RM Bench Calculator

The calculator uses three popular strength formulas.


1. Epley Formula

The Epley formula is one of the most commonly used methods for estimating one-rep max.

Formula

1RM=W×(1+R30)1RM = W \times \left(1 + \frac{R}{30}\right)1RM=W×(1+30R​)

Where:

  • W = Weight lifted
  • R = Number of reps

Example

If you lift:

  • 200 lbs for 5 reps

Calculation:

  • 1RM = 200 × (1 + 5/30)
  • 1RM = 233.33 lbs

Best For

  • Moderate rep ranges
  • General strength training
  • Most gym users

2. Brzycki Formula

The Brzycki formula is especially popular for lower rep ranges.

Formula

1RM=W×3637R1RM = W \times \frac{36}{37 - R}1RM=W×37−R36​

Where:

  • W = Weight lifted
  • R = Repetitions

Example

If you lift:

  • 185 lbs for 6 reps

Calculation:

  • 1RM = 185 × (36 ÷ 31)
  • 1RM ≈ 214.84 lbs

Best For

  • Lower repetitions
  • Powerlifting
  • Heavy strength training

3. Lombardi Formula

The Lombardi formula uses exponential progression.

Formula

1RM=W×R0.101RM = W \times R^{0.10}1RM=W×R0.10

Example

If you lift:

  • 225 lbs for 8 reps

Calculation:

  • 1RM ≈ 277 lbs

Best For

  • Higher rep ranges
  • Endurance-focused strength athletes

Understanding Training Weight (85%)

The calculator also estimates a recommended training weight using 85% of your 1RM.

Formula

Training Weight=1RM×0.85Training\ Weight = 1RM \times 0.85Training Weight=1RM×0.85

This percentage is commonly used because it allows effective strength training while maintaining manageable fatigue levels.

How Accurate Are 1RM Calculators?

1RM calculators provide estimates rather than exact results.

Accuracy depends on:

  • Proper exercise technique
  • Honest repetition count
  • Formula selection
  • Training experience

Most calculators are highly accurate within lower repetition ranges (1–10 reps).


Which Formula Is Best?

Each formula has strengths and weaknesses.

FormulaBest Use
EpleyGeneral use
BrzyckiHeavy lifting
LombardiHigher reps

For most people, the Epley formula offers an excellent balance between simplicity and accuracy.


Pounds vs Kilograms

The calculator works with:

  • Pounds (lbs)
  • Kilograms (kg)

Just make sure you use the same unit consistently throughout the calculation.


Ideal Rep Range for Accurate Estimation

The most accurate 1RM predictions usually come from:

  • 1 to 10 repetitions

Higher rep ranges may reduce prediction accuracy because muscular endurance becomes a larger factor.
